St. Francis Hospital Memphis
Saint Francis Hospital Memphis is a 510-bed acute care hospital dedicated to providing high quality, compassionate care to the Mid-South community. As a comprehensive medical center, Saint Francis Hospital Memphis features a broad spectrum of tertiary and acute care, outpatient services and specialty areas including Women’s Services, Surgical Services, Bariatric Center of Excellence and Behavioral Health. Other acute care areas include Emergency Room, Critical Care, Med/ Surge and Telemetry.
RN Med Surg Tele Full Time Nights Position Summary
This role provides direct clinical patient care. The role will assume responsibility for assessing, planning, implementing direct clinical care to assigned patients on a per shift basis, and unit level. The role is responsible for supervision of staff to which appropriate care is delegated. The role is accountable to support CNO to ensure high quality, safe and appropriate nursing care, competency of clinical staff, and appropriate resource management related to patient care.
To provide proficient, age specific, professional nursing skills in assessing, planning, implementing, and evaluating the nursing care for assigned patients in accordance with legal, Hospital practice and departmental policies and procedures, established standards of nursing care and practice, and as defined by the State of Tennessee Board of Nursing.

Certifications Required by Hospital and Department
BLS - Certification required upon hire for all nursing positions. ACLS - Required within 3 months of hire for the following departments: Emergency Dept RNs., ICU RNs, Medical Response Team RNs, Stepdown RNs, Med/Surg/Tele RNs, All Float Pool RNs, Same Day Surgery RNs, Operating Room RNs, PACU RNs, GI Lab RNs, Interventional Radiology RNs, Special Procedures RNs, L&D RNs, Cardiac Care RNs, Cardiac Rehab RNs, Cardiac Cath Lab RNs. CPI - Required within 3 months of hire for the following: Emergency Dept. RNs, all Bartlett Float Pool RNs, Memphis Float Pool RNs that will float to Behavioral Health and/or Emergency Dept., and all Behavioral Health RNs.
PALS – Required within 3 months of hire for the following: Emergency Dept., Float Pool RNs who float to the Emergency Dept.

Worth asking
The posting doesn’t answer these. Good ones to ask a recruiter or in the interview.
- Can you walk me through base pay range, differentials, and sign-on bonus repayment terms?
- What should I expect for weekend, holiday, call, and rotation?
- What orientation, preceptor time, and ongoing unit support are included?
- How are patient load and staffing support handled day to day?
